Mari Pepin was a featured cast member in Season 7 of the hit reality series. She had previously appeared in Season 25 of The Bachelor, where she was unsuccessful in love. However, when she hit BIP, her life changed, and she fell for Kenny Braasch. The two ended up getting engaged at the finale, then married in 2023. They have been living happily ever after since their time in paradise, but it was not all rainbows and butterflies. Mari explained that her resort did not have AC, and they were constantly hot. Plus, it was very humid, which made for undesirable conditions.

In her opinion, the show was crafted to be like that, and she explained why. Mari noted that there was access to AC on Bachelor in Paradise, but it was strategically turned off. This allowed the cast to get out and mingle rather than staying inside all day, so they could get good footage. At the same time, Mari addressed the incredible number of bugs found in the rooms and in their beds. This was less than comfortable for filming and the time in so-called paradise:

“So I would say in terms of conditions of the ambience of the setting wasn’t all that great.”

The Luck Of The Draw

Despite the atrocious conditions that the Bachelor in Paradise producers had the cast living in, Mari Pepin is happy she did the show. That was where she met her husband, and it made the heat and the bugs worth it. She added that, aside from meeting Kenny, it was an escape. Mari got to enjoy a vacation, regardless of the circumstances, so she does not let the negatives weigh her down.
